Proveedor de Seguridad: Jitterbit Harmony
El tipo de proveedor de seguridad Jitterbit Harmony admite estos escenarios:
- Autenticación de usuario: Utilice la autenticación Harmony para iniciar sesión App Builder.
- Autenticación de fuente de datos: Utilice la autenticación Harmony para autenticar solicitudes HTTP desde App Builder a la Harmony.
Se admiten los siguientes tipos de autenticación:
- Inicio de sesión en Harmony: Los usuarios inician sesión en App Builder con su nombre de usuario y contraseña de Harmony para autenticarse.
- Cuenta de servicio Harmony: Autenticar Harmony y API Manager solicitudes con credenciales de cuenta de servicio. App Builder utiliza automáticamente un único conjunto de credenciales de Harmony configuradas asociadas con una cuenta de usuario privilegiada para autenticarse con Harmony. Todos los eventos de usuario sin privilegios se ejecutan con la identidad de la cuenta de servicio.
- Inicio de sesión único (SSO) de Harmony: Los usuarios inician sesión en App Builder utilizando el inicio de sesión único de Harmony. App Builder utiliza automáticamente la autenticación Harmony cuando los usuarios ya están autenticados con Harmony.
Configurar la Autenticación de Inicio de Sesión de Harmony
Puede configurar la autenticación de inicio de sesión para el tipo de proveedor de seguridad Jitterbit Harmony mediante la autenticación de usuario o de fuente de datos.
Prerrequisitos
Esta información es necesaria para configurar la autenticación de inicio de sesión:
- Región de Harmony. Seleccionado en Propiedades o especificado en Extremos.
- ID de la organización Harmony. Especificado en Propiedades.
Pasos de Configuración
Siga estos pasos para crear y habilitar un nuevo proveedor de seguridad Jitterbit Harmony que admita la autenticación de inicio de sesión. Las configuraciones admitidas adicionales se describen en Configuración sección.
- Navegue hasta la App Builder IDE
- Haga clic en el botón Proveedores de seguridad
- Haga clic en el botón + Autenticación de usuario o + Autenticación de origen de datos
- En el panel Proveedor, proporcione lo siguiente:
- Nombre: Ingrese un nombre significativo, como
Jitterbit Harmony
- Tipo: Seleccione Harmony Jitterbit
- Tipo de autenticación: Seleccione Inicio de sesión de Harmony
- Nombre: Ingrese un nombre significativo, como
- Haga clic en el botón Guardar
- En el panel Propiedades, haga clic en el botón +Propiedad
- Seleccione Región como Parámetro
- Seleccione la región de Harmony adecuada como Valor
- Haga clic en el botón Guardar
- Haga clic en el botón +Propiedad
- Seleccione OrganizationId como Parámetro
- Ingrese el identificador de la organización Harmony como Valor
- Haga clic en el botón Guardar
- Haga clic en el botón Validar del panel Proveedor para confirmar la configuración del proveedor de seguridad.
- En el panel Proveedor, haga clic en el botón Editar
- Seleccione la casilla de verificación Habilitado
- Haga clic en el botón Guardar
Configurar la Autenticación de la Cuenta de Servicio
Puede configurar la autenticación de la cuenta de servicio para el tipo de proveedor de seguridad Jitterbit Harmony utilizando únicamente la autenticación de fuente de datos.
Prerrequisitos
Esta información es necesaria para configurar la autenticación de la cuenta de servicio:
- Región de Harmony. Seleccionado en Propiedades o especificado en Extremos.
- Credenciales de Harmony (nombre de usuario y contraseña). Especificadas en Credenciales.
Pasos de Configuración
Siga estos pasos para crear y habilitar un nuevo proveedor de seguridad Jitterbit Harmony que admita la autenticación de cuentas de servicio. Las configuraciones admitidas adicionales se describen en Configuración sección.
- Navegue hasta la App Builder IDE
- Haga clic en el botón Proveedores de seguridad
- Haga clic en el botón + Autenticación de origen de datos
- En el panel Proveedor, proporcione lo siguiente:
- Nombre: Ingrese un nombre significativo, como
Jitterbit Harmony
- Tipo: Seleccione Harmony Jitterbit
- Tipo de autenticación: Seleccione Cuenta de servicio Harmony
- Nombre: Ingrese un nombre significativo, como
- Haga clic en el botón Guardar
- En el panel Propiedades, haga clic en el botón +Propiedad
- Seleccione Región como Parámetro
- Seleccione la región de Harmony adecuada como Valor
- Haga clic en el botón Guardar
- En el panel Credenciales, haga clic en el botón +Credenciales
- Seleccione Contraseña como Tipo
- Ingrese el correo de Harmony como Nombre de usuario
- Ingrese la contraseña de Harmony como Contraseña
- Haga clic en el botón Validar del panel Proveedor para confirmar la configuración del proveedor de seguridad.
- En el panel Proveedor, haga clic en el botón Editar
- Seleccione la casilla de verificación Habilitado
- Haga clic en el botón Guardar
Configuración
El proveedor de seguridad Jitterbit Harmony admite los siguientes parámetros adicionales.
Aprovisionamiento
El proveedor de seguridad Jitterbit Harmony se puede configurar para recuperar los roles de Harmony de un usuario y convertirlos a App Builder reclamos durante el proceso de autenticación. Las reclamaciones se asignan a grupos de proveedores de seguridad, que a su vez pueden asignarse a grupos de seguridad. Para habilitar esta opción, el administrador debe seleccionar Membresía del grupo de suministros en Aprovisionamiento.
Campo | Valor |
---|---|
Aprovisionamiento de usuarios | Cuando está habilitado, App Builder creará cuentas de usuario basadas en la identidad proporcionada por el proveedor de identidad (IdP). Los atributos de usuario se asignan mediante notificaciones. |
Suministra la pertenencia a grupos | Indica si el proveedor de identidad (IdP) incluye solicitudes de pertenencia a grupos en el token de seguridad. Las solicitudes se registrarán como grupos de proveedores, que se pueden asignar a grupos de usuarios. |
Extremos
Tipo | Descripción |
---|---|
Harmony API | La base URL de la región Harmony, uno de:
|
Credenciales
Tipo | Descripción |
---|---|
Contraseña | Credenciales de Harmony (nombre de usuario y contraseña) (se aplica solo a la autenticación de la cuenta de servicio). |
Propiedades
Parámetro | Descripción |
---|---|
EnvironmentId | El ID del ambiente de Harmony, que se encuentra al pasar el cursor sobre el nombre del ambiente en la Management Console Ambientes página. Valor opcional, si se especifica App Builder verificará que el usuario tenga acceso al ambiente. Si no se especifica, App Builder verificará que el usuario sea miembro de la organización (OrganizationId). |
OrganizationId | El ID de la organización de Harmony, ubicado en la parte superior derecha del encabezado del portal de Harmony, junto al nombre de la organización. Al autenticar usuarios, el proveedor de seguridad verifica que el usuario sea miembro de la organización en cuestión. Esta propiedad no se utiliza al autenticar con una cuenta de servicio. |
Región | Región de Harmony Jitterbit, uno de los siguientes:
|
Reclamos
Identificador | Propósito | Descripción |
---|---|---|
correo | Nombre | Nombre de usuario. |
userId | ID de nombre | Valor opaco e inmutable que identifica al usuario. |
roleId | Grupo | Membresía del grupo del proveedor de seguridad. |
correo | Dirección de Correo | Dirección de correo de la cuenta de usuario. |
Teléfono | Número de teléfono | Número de teléfono de la cuenta de usuario. |
Configurar la Autenticación de Inicio de Sesión Único
App Builder se envía con un tipo de proveedor de seguridad Jitterbit Harmony llamado jitterbit.com
que se puede utilizar para la autenticación de usuarios o fuentes de datos.
Prerrequisitos
Para utilizar el jitterbit.com
proveedor de seguridad, se deben cumplir estos requisitos previos:
- El portal de la Harmony App Builder El ficha debe estar configurado para el App Builder instancia. Esta configuración se realiza desde App Builder > Administrador página.
Además, esta información es necesaria para configurar la jitterbit.com
proveedor de seguridad:
- Región de Harmony. Seleccionado en Propiedades o especificado en Extremos.
- ID de la organización Harmony. Especificado en Propiedades.
Pasos de Configuración
Siga estos pasos para configurar y habilitar el jitterbit.com
proveedor de seguridad. Las configuraciones admitidas adicionales se describen en Configuración sección.
Nota
Configurar varios proveedores de seguridad SSO o cambiar el nombre de los jitterbit.com
el proveedor de seguridad no es compatible.
- Navegue hasta el App Builder IDE
- Haga clic en el botón Proveedores de seguridad
- Localice el
jitterbit.com
proveedor de seguridad en el panel Autenticación de usuario o en el panel Autenticación de origen de datos y abra el registro para editarlo - Haga clic en el ícono de edición de lápiz del panel Propiedades para el
OrganizationId
registro - Ingrese el Valor de su ID de organización Harmony
- Haga clic en Guardar
- Haga clic en el ícono de edición de lápiz para
Region
registro - Seleccione el Valor que corresponde a su región de Harmony
- Haga clic en Guardar
- Haga clic en el botón Editar del panel Configuración
- Seleccione el campo Habilitar para habilitar el proveedor de seguridad
- Haga clic en el botón Guardar